Load Specifications

(Use the Personalized Load Calculator below to adjust )

Bullet:
.375 | 280gr | AERO SOLR,- smax:22.30
Bullet Weight:
280gr | 18.1g
Bullet Diameter:
0.375" | 9.52mm
Bullet Length:
1.587" | 40.3mm
Caliber:
.375 Fl N.E. 2 1/2 load data
Case Length (l3):
2.500" | 63.5mm
Cartridge Length (C.O.L.):
3.201" | 81.3mm
Seated Depth:
0.886" | 22.5mm
Shank Seated Depth:
0.886" | 22.5mm
Case Capacity:
68.0 Grains of Water | 4.42 cm³
Primer Size:
Large Rifle (LR)
Max. allowed Pressure:
31908 psi | 2200 bar
LID:
LID_B117_C540
Last updated:
2025-01-01

    Our default view only displays powders/loads that fulfill certain criteria: Max pressure of a load <=90% of Max. Standardized Pressure. Fill Rate (Min FR): >80% and <100% for rife loads,  >60% and <100% for pistol loads. Min. Propellant Combustion (Min z): >90% for rifle loads , >80% for pistol/revolver loads. Relax these criteria at your own risk to potentially get more powders shown in the load tables.

FR ... fill rate of the cartridge in percent

MaxP ... max. pressure of load in psi or bar

% ... max. pressure of load in percent of the maximum allowed pressure for this caliber 

V(0) ... muzzle velocity in feet per second (fps) or  meters per second (m/s)

z ... powder burnt in percent

[...] *... not dangerous but load has suboptimal powder burnt with possible characteristics such as extensive muzzle flash or inaccurate loads.

[...] ²... fill rate low - you might want to consider using a filler to ensure proper ignition.

[...] ᴾ... possible press load - work up slowly to this load while watching for signs of excessive pressure.
